Downloads Overwrite Already Existing Files
All downloads overwrite existing files instead of adding ' (1)', ' (2)', etc. Includes fix to remember folders.
- Very similar to the original "Downloads Overwrite Existing Files". This one includes a bug fix so it will remember your previous download folder, rather than default back to your default download folder.

- I am not responsible for lost/overwritten data. This does not compare the contents of files or the file modification time before overwriting, it only compares filenames.
